Easy Witch Hat Cupcakes

Cute and Easy Witch Hat Cupcakes for a Spooktacular Halloween

Easy Witch Hat Cupcakes are delightful treats that impress both kids and adults alike this Halloween.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 22 minutes
Cooling Time 30 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 7 minutes
Servings: 12 cupcakes
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: American
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Cupcakes
  • 1 box Chocolate Cupcake Mix Use a box mix for a fuss-free option.
  • 2 large Eggs Follow box mix instructions for how many are needed.
  • 1/2 cup Vegetable Oil Can substitute with unsweetened applesauce.
  • 1 cup Water Use coffee instead for enhanced chocolate flavor.
For the Frosting
  • 1 container Chocolate Fudge Frosting Use store-bought if short on time.
For the Witch Hats
  • 12 pieces Oreos Or any round cookie.
  • 1 cup Candy Corn Or colored candies.

Equipment

  • Oven
  • Cupcake tins
  • Mixer
  • spatula
  • wire rack

Method
 

Baking and Assembling
  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Prepare the chocolate cupcake mix according to the instructions on the package, combining the mix with the necessary eggs, vegetable oil, and water. Pour the batter into lined cupcake tins, filling each cup about two-thirds full. Bake for 18-22 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. Allow the cupcakes to cool completely on a wire rack.
  2. While the cupcakes cool, whip up your chocolate fudge frosting. If using store-bought frosting, give it a good stir to make it fluffy. If making from scratch, blend together softened butter, cocoa powder, powdered sugar, and milk until smooth and creamy. Set aside at room temperature.
  3. Once the cupcakes are cooled, take an Oreo or round cookie and place it upside down on each cupcake. Spread chocolate fudge frosting underneath to secure the cookie hat.
  4. Gently press candy corn or chosen colorful candies into the top of the upside-down cookie to create the point of the witch hat. Mix and match different candies for creativity!
  5. Arrange the cupcakes on a festive platter for sharing at Halloween parties or family gatherings.

Notes

Allow cupcakes to cool completely before frosting. Work swiftly when assembling to ensure frosting doesn't set before placing the cookies.
